+
95
-

微信小程序子组件如何传递给父级数据的时候获取自己在父级中的position?

微信小程序子组件如何传递给父级数据的时候获取自己在父级中的position?

e.detail.x与e.detail.y

网友回复

+
15
-

在微信小程序中,子组件向父组件传递数据时,通常使用事件来实现。如果你想在传递数据的同时获取子组件在父组件中的位置(例如,子组件在父组件中的索引或位置信息),可以通过以下步骤实现:

在父组件中定义一个事件处理函数,用于接收子组件传递的数据和位置信息。在子组件中触发事件,并将数据和位置信息作为参数传递给父组件。

下面是一个具体的示例:

父组件(parent.wxml)
<view class="parent">
  <child-component wx:for="{{items}}" wx:key="index" data-index="{{index}}" bind:childEvent="handleChildEvent"></child-component>
</view>
父组件(parent.js)
Component({
  data: {
    items: ['Item 1', 'Item 2', 'Item 3']
  }...

点击查看剩余70%

我知道答案,我要回答